The Geographical Base
For TELLU, the Landscape is understood above all by the Geographical Base, whether physical (altimetry, geology, climate, ...) or Human (infrastructures, monuments, settlements, ...).

Posture
Firstly, the base is apprehended in the experience one makes of it. It’s a posture. It’s to be in the experience of a defined space-time. It’s doing «sponge» and absorbing everything the site tells us. It’s being sensitive to what surrounds us.

Spatial scale
It is also apprehended in a spatial scale. The geographical base is a space. It can be large as well as small, elevated as deep. It’s everything that happens there: flows, interactions, connections in actions.

Temporal scale
But this base is also included in a time scale. There is a before and there is an after. Everything that came before has shaped today’s base. Today’s processes will form tomorrow’s base.

Landscape project
This posture and these spatial-temporal scales inform and orient the landscape project. They are essential to respond in a coherent manner and as accurately as possible to the needs and wishes of the actors, while respecting the already there. Ultimately, a landscape project leaves a mark in its turn in the geographical base, in the landscape
